| WHAT PRICE SHOULD I ASK FOR MY HOME? |  |
We know that you want to ask the highest price possible. That's why we research the current market to see what the highest reasonable price would be. Here are a few hints on setting the right price:
- Often, your home's value depends on recent selling prices of comparable homes in your area. After reviewing the selling prices for such homes, the price of yours is adjusted according to current market trends.
- Buyers usually look in the price range determined by their monthly ability and down payment.
- Buyers are often very knowledgeable in their price range and then purchase by comparison. Unreasonable asking prices are an immediate turn-off.
- Inviting a potential Buyer to make an offer shows that you are willing to bargain. But if your asking price is outrageous, the Buyer's offer will most likely also be unreasonable.
- It's necessary to offer competitive pricing, terms, and conditions in your area. This will help you sell faster and get the full market value.
